Draw the major product formed when 2-butyne undergoes a reaction with na in liquid nh3.

Answer:

Trans-2-butene

Explanation:

Hello,

This is one addition chemical reaction in which the sodium in liquid ammonia promotes the hydrogenation of the 2-butyne to yield trans-2-butene as the major product based on the attached picture.
